The investment properties consist of buildings and land. Virtually all these properties were subleased to third parties. The majority were shopping centers containing one or more Ahold Delhaize stores and third-party retail units generating rental income. Franchisees operated 1,627 stores in the Netherlands, Belgium and Luxembourg, 1,096 of which were either owned by the franchisees or leased independently from Ahold Delhaize. Our leased properties have terms of up to 25 years, in limited instances up to 30 years, with renewal options for additional periods. Store rentals are normally payable on a monthly basis at a stated amount or, in a limited number of cases, at a guaranteed minimum amount plus a percentage of sales over a defined base. At the end of 2016, Ahold USA operated 229 fuel stations, one less than last year. The majority of these stations are located in the Giant Carlisle and the Stop Shop New England market areas. In 2016, the Ahold USA divisions remodeled, expanded, relocated or reconstructed 16 stores as part of the continuous focus on keeping stores fresh and up-to-date. Total investments at Ahold USA amounted to around 2.2% of sales and ranged from new stores to investment in IT, distribution centers and minor construction work in the stores. At the merger date, 1,284 stores from Delhaize America were brought into the company portfolio. In the subsequent months, 73 stores were divested, of which 71 in compliance with the regulatory authorities. Including the pre-merger period, the net number of stores divested or closed at Delhaize America in 2016 amounted to 74 stores. Total investments at Delhaize America, post merger, amounted to around 3.2% of sales. Delhaize America operated 34 pick-up points at the end of 2016. Ahold USA ended the year with 12 fewer stores, net of two openings and 14 closings.
